To ensure smooth customs clearance, you need several key documents. Start with the Commercial Invoice, which details the goods and their value. Next, provide a Packing List that describes the packaging and contents. The Bill of Lading or Airway Bill serves as proof of the shipment contract. Additionally, an Import Declaration form must be completed with shipment details. Finally, a Certificate of Origin may be required to confirm the goods' origin.
Romanian customs determine the value of goods based on the CIF (Cost, Insurance, and Freight) value. This calculation includes the cost of the goods, insurance, and freight charges up to the Romanian border. Therefore, accurate reporting of these elements is crucial for proper valuation.
Indeed, Romania offers several exemptions and reductions. For instance, Duty-Free Allowances might apply to certain goods if they meet specific criteria. Moreover, Preferential Rates are available for products from countries with trade agreements. Additionally, VAT Exemptions can apply to imports used for educational, medical, or charitable purposes.
If you find yourself at odds with a customs decision, you should File an Appeal with the Romanian Customs Authority. Ensure you Provide Evidence to support your case. After submission, the authority will Review your appeal and respond within a designated timeframe.
To streamline customs clearance, businesses can take several steps. Firstly, consider Hiring a Customs Broker who is well-versed in Romanian regulations. Additionally, Ensure Accurate Documentation by verifying that all paperwork is complete and correct. Finally, Use E-Services offered by customs for quicker processing.
Non-compliance with customs regulations can have serious consequences. These include Fines and Penalties for incorrect declarations or documentation. Furthermore, goods may be Seized or detained by customs. Additionally, expect Processing Delays, which can extend the time required for clearance and delivery.
Handling hazardous materials involves specific requirements. First, ensure Proper Classification of the materials. Next, provide Special Documentation, including safety data sheets and hazard declarations. Additionally, Compliance with Safety Regulations is essential to meet handling and transportation standards.
In the event of a delay, start by Contacting Customs Authorities to understand the cause. Then, Check Documentation to ensure all forms and details are correct. Finally, Resolve Issues promptly by addressing any additional requirements or discrepancies.
E-commerce shipments follow specific customs procedures. Begin by Declaring Value accurately for the goods. Include a Detailed Invoice with the shipment. Additionally, Apply VAT where applicable to comply with tax regulations.
Free trade agreements can significantly influence customs procedures. They often Reduce Duties on specific goods, lowering or eliminating tariffs. Additionally, they Simplify Procedures, streamlining customs processes for participating countries. Moreover, such agreements can Offer Preferential Rates, providing favorable conditions for imports from member countries.
